// Client setup for Squintr, the typo-squatting package scanner.
// This client submits candidate package names to our internal
// Lexiscan service, which returns edit-distance matches against
// the Pindrop registry's reserved list. Support: if scans hang,
// it is almost always the Lexiscan endpoint, not this client.
// Rate limit is 50 requests/minute; the client batches names to
// stay under it. Do not point this at production from a laptop.
// Authentication is via a service key. The key in use here is:

gateway credential: kto15_8KtvEYSD8WJ9Uyq

**Onboarding: The Marlowe Stale-Cache Incident**

As a new contractor you'll hear references to the Marlowe postmortem. In short: the Quillcache layer served stale pricing data for six hours because invalidation events were dropped during a broker restart. The fix added versioned cache keys and a reconciliation sweep. Read the full writeup in the internal wiki before touching cache code. Questions about the postmortem go to the reliability lead at the address below.

alerts address for kafof-bagag: kasael@olvarqdyn.corp

Launch budget for the Halverine line is approved at plan. Tooling spend tracked 4% under forecast; marketing committed through Q3. Pricing holds at the Brackwell committee's recommendation. Inventory build begins next month at the Dunmere facility. Risks: freight variance and a single-source sensor from Ostrel Components. Contingency reserve stands at 6% of programme cost. Department heads should confirm headcount allocations by Friday. The note below covers the undisclosed positioning strategy.

confidential, fadup-bajof: Headcount on the Zorwyn team goes from 7 to 140 by the end of October. Gross margin on Zorwyn came in at 15 percent against a plan of 10 percent.

Escalation — BounceSieve processor. If the bounce queue on Harrowdale exceeds 50k messages or processing lag passes 30 minutes, first restart the consumer pods via the Tidemark console. If lag does not recover within 15 minutes, page the deliverability on-call. For non-urgent issues (misclassified bounces, suppression list questions), open a ticket and copy the deliverability team at their group address.

alerts address for tahaf-hawep: frawyn@tolvaqlabs.corp